Finding Parking Near Angel Stadium
When it comes to Angels parking, there are a few things you need to know. The Angel Stadium parking lot is accessible through three entrances: Douglass Road, State College Boulevard, and Orangewood Avenue. To ensure you have ample time to get situated, the parking lot opens two and a half hours prior to the first pitch.
Where to Purchase Parking for Angel Stadium
For those planning to drive to Angel Stadium, the parking process is simple and straightforward. You can purchase your parking pass on the day of the game at any of the three entrances. Payments are accepted via debit/credit cards and Apple/Android Pay, making it convenient for all fans. You can also buy Angels Parking online.
How Much Is Parking at Angel Stadium?
The cost for parking at an Angels game during the regular season is $20 for general parking, while preferred parking is $30, subject to availability. Those with oversized vehicles or buses will also be charged $30. Please note, these prices are subject to change for post-season games, concerts, and other special events. Preferred/Premium Parking at Angel Stadium Preferred parking ($35 in-person, $37 online) places fans closer to the stadium entrances and includes access to designated areas near Gates 1, 4, and 6. Season ticket holders with prepaid parking coupons can use the Express Entry Lane on Orangewood Avenue for faster access. ## Lexus Lot at Angel Stadium Drivers of Lexus vehicles may park in the Lexus Lot just west of the Home Plate Gate. The first 100 Lexus vehicles to enter through the State College Blvd. entrance receive a free upgrade to premium spaces closer to the stadium’s front entrance. This is available on a first-come, first-served basis with no reservations.

Can You Tailgate at Angel Stadium? Yes, tailgating is allowed in all general parking areas at Angel Stadium. The lot opens 2.5 hours before first pitch. Rules prohibit alcohol consumption, on-site catering, selling food or beverages, and charcoal grills. Only approved gas/propane grills with fuel valve shut-offs are permitted. All vehicles must vacate within one hour after the event concludes; overnight parking is not allowed. ## ADA and Handicap Parking at Angel Stadium Accessible parking at Angel Stadium is available outside Gates 1โ6 and the Home Plate Gate. Parking cashiers and attendants will direct fans with a valid state-issued disability parking permit or disability license plate to these areas. Spaces are available on a first-come, first-served basis, so early arrival is recommended. ## Uber and Lyft Drop-Off at Angel Stadium For pregame drop-off, rideshare vehicles should enter through Gene Autry Way. After the game, the rideshare pick-up zone is located in the parking lot near Gate 1 towards Left Field โ look for the red rideshare light pole. Confirm your pickup location with your driver before the final out to avoid post-game congestion. ## Public Transit to Angel Stadium The Metrolink Orange Line stops at the Anaheim ARTIC Station, a 5-minute walk from Angel Stadium via the Douglass Road gate. The ARTIC station also serves Amtrak. Most Metrolink stations offer free parking, making it a cost-effective option for fans traveling from across Southern California. ## Angel Stadium Parking Lot Rules While enjoying your time at Angel Stadium, it’s important to follow a few rules in the parking lot. Your ticket is only good for one vehicle entry with no in/out parking. Only park in marked stalls as unauthorized areas may result in your vehicle being towed. Note that alcohol consumption, on-site catering, and unlicensed motorized vehicles are prohibited. The parking lot closes one hour after the conclusion of the event and overnight parking is not allowed. No selling, soliciting, or advertising is allowed on ballpark property.

Angel Stadium Parking Tips Buy your parking pass online in advance to lock in your spot and avoid gate lines. Arrive at least one hour before first pitch โ the lot regularly fills before the game begins. Fans sitting on the third-base side should enter via State College Boulevard; first-base side fans should use Orangewood Avenue. To beat post-game traffic, park near the State College Boulevard exit for the quickest departure. ## Free Parking Near Angel Stadium Street parking is available along roads adjacent to the official stadium lot and further from the ballpark. These spots are free but unsecured and unmonitored. Always read posted parking signs carefully to avoid citations. Budget-conscious fans may also consider parking near a Metrolink station and riding the train to the Anaheim ARTIC stop. ## Angel Stadium Parking Map

When does the Angel Stadium parking lot close?
The parking lot closes one hour after the conclusion of the event. Overnight parking is prohibited under Anaheim Municipal Code 14.32.160.
Can I take public transit to Angel Stadium instead of driving?
Yes, the ARTIC (Anaheim Regional Transportation Intermodal Center) is a short walk from the stadium via the Douglass Road gate and serves both Amtrak and Metrolink lines. Metrolink also offers a special Angels Express service for weekend home games and select weekday games, with round-trip adult tickets costing $10 and free rides for youths under 17 when accompanied by a paid adult.
